G Herbo, 600Breezy, Young Scooter and other Chicago & Atlanta rappers React to the seemingly unlawful killing of 37 year-old black man Alton Sterling who was killed while selling CDs and allegedly carrying a legal firearm by 2 white police officers. Other rappers who publicly reacted via their social networking pages included Quavo of the Migos, Jose Guapo, Skippa Da Flippa, Baby CEO, Laka Films, Young Famous, Stunt Taylor, King Samson, Prince Eazy, MUBU Castro, Breezy Montana & many more.

A video of the shooting which happened in Baton Rouge, Louisiana went viral and the 2 officers involved, now named as Blane Salamoni and Howie Lake II, have been placed on administrative leave.

Rappers and people world over have been venting their frustrations with the ongoing situation in America which sees most white police officers escape any unlawful death charges in cases involving black people and other ethnic minorities, even in questionable circumstances.

It is worth noting that G Herbo aka Lil Herb’s first post and following video refers to a false post which was passed around afterwards which wrongly named the officers as other people who had nothing to do with the incident. This is why the photo itself was omitted from this video & why he made a video post to clarify his point.
